Oceanside has a population of 31,639 with a median age of 45.7. Here is the racial and ethnic breakdown of the population:
| Demographic | Value |
|---|---|
| Total Population | 31,639 |
| Median Age | 45.7 |
| White | 79.3% |
| Black or African American | 1.5% |
| Asian | 3.9% |
| Hispanic or Latino | 16.3% |
The median household income in Oceanside is $149,560, which is 85.5% above the national median of $80,610. The per capita income is $63,220. The poverty rate is 2.9%.

In Oceanside, 95.5% of residents age 25+ have a high school diploma or higher, and 48.7% hold a bachelor's degree or higher (24.2% with a graduate or professional degree).
| Education Level | % of Adults (25+) |
|---|---|
| High School Diploma or Higher | 95.5% |
| Bachelor's Degree or Higher | 48.7% |
| Graduate or Professional Degree | 24.2% |
The median home value in Oceanside is $634,300, above the national median of $303,400. The median monthly rent is $2,227. The homeownership rate is 93.2%.
| Housing Metric | Value |
|---|---|
| Median Home Value | $634,300 |
| Median Monthly Rent | $2,227 |
| Homeownership Rate | 93.2% |
| Vacancy Rate | 3.2% |
